Mohammad Asgarpur
Mohammad Asgarpur is a village located in Najibabad tehsil of Bijnor district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 21km away from sub-district headquarter Najibabad (tehsildar office) and 19km away from district headquarter Bijnor. As per 2009 stats, Mohammad Asgharpur is the gram panchayat of Mohammad Asgarpur village.

About Mohammad Asgarpur
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Mohammad Asgarpur is 111810. The village spans a total geographical area of 182.28 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 246721. Bijnor is nearest town to Mohammad Asgarpur village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 3km away.

Population of Mohammad Asgarpur
According to the 2011 Census, Mohammad Asgarpur has a total population of about 980, with approximately 503 males and 477 females. The sex ratio is around 948 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 143 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 568 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 64.18%, with male literacy at about 71.97% and female literacy near 55.97%. There are around 186 households in the village. Connectivity of Mohammad Asgarpur
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Mohammad Asgarpur. As per the 2011 stats, Mohammad Asgarpur had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within <5 km distance |
